Stock market today: Which are the top gainers and losers in BSE Sensex and Nifty50 today? Check list

The BSE Sensex rose 254.36 points, or 0.33%, to settle at 77,409.98, while the NSE Nifty50 gained 82.30 points, or 0.34%, to close at 24,168. Benchmark equity indices Sensex and Nifty closed higher for the fifth straight session on Thursday, supported by easing crude oil prices and optimism surrounding the US-Iran peace deal.The BSE Sensex…
